Viridian Therapeutics (NASDAQ:VRDN) Given New $27.00 Price Target at The Goldman Sachs Group

Viridian Therapeutics (NASDAQ:VRDNFree Report) had its price objective decreased by The Goldman Sachs Group from $31.00 to $27.00 in a research note released on Wednesday,Benzinga reports. The Goldman Sachs Group currently has a buy rating on the stock.

A number of other brokerages have also recently commented on VRDN. Needham & Company LLC decreased their price objective on Viridian Therapeutics from $38.00 to $36.00 and set a “buy” rating for the company in a research note on Wednesday. JMP Securities lowered their price target on Viridian Therapeutics from $42.00 to $38.00 and set a “market outperform” rating for the company in a research note on Wednesday. HC Wainwright reissued a “buy” rating and set a $34.00 price objective on shares of Viridian Therapeutics in a research note on Wednesday, April 23rd. Finally, Royal Bank of Canada cut their target price on shares of Viridian Therapeutics from $46.00 to $45.00 and set an “outperform” rating on the stock in a report on Wednesday. One investment analyst has rated the stock with a hold rating and ten have given a buy rating to the stock. According to MarketBeat, Viridian Therapeutics presently has a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” and a consensus target price of $36.70.

Viridian Therapeutics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Viridian Therapeutics, Inc, a biotechnology company, discover and develops treatments for serious and rare diseases. The company's product pipeline includes VRDN-001, a monoclonal antibody targeting insulin-like growth factor-1 receptor that is in Phase 3 clinical trial for the treatment of thyroid eye disease (TED); and VRDN-003, a next generation IGF-1R humanized monoclonal antibodies targeting IGF-1R and incorporating half-life extension technology for the treatment of TED.
